Opposition Leader offers ex CoPE Chief Charitha Herath seat at new Setting

Leader of the Opposition Sajith Premadasa addressing the Chambers today (04) said one of the seats belonging to the Samagi Jana Balawegaya (SJB) at the Parliamentary Committee on Public Enterprises (CoPE) will be offered to MP Prof. Charitha Herath, in appreciation of his service as the former Chairman of the Committee.

Accordingly, SJB MP Dr. Harsha De Silva has willingly withdrawn from the CoPE, making one seat vacant at the Committee.

The CoPE under Prof. Herath’s chairmanship managed to conduct investigations on a number of public enterprises and was appreciated by many parties regardless of political differences. His name was not added to the list of CoPE members this time, leading to speculation on the political arena and among the general public alike, claiming that the former CoPE chief was deprived of his chance to enter the Committee due to his decision to detach from the Sri Lanka Podujana Peramuna (SLPP) and serve independently in Parliament.

Nonetheless, following Dr. Silva’s withdrawal, the vacant seat at the CoPE may be given to Prof. Herath.
